Setting the Stage: Bet and Speed in a Blink

The first steps set the tone for a quick session: place your bet and pick your flight speed. Those two decisions dictate your risk level for that round.

You can wager anything from €0.10 up to €1,000, but most short‑session players stick to modest stakes that allow many rounds before fatigue sets in.

Speed Options Explained

  • Slow: Safer flight, fewer rockets.
  • Normal: Balanced risk‑reward.
  • Fast: More multipliers, higher risk.
  • Turbo: Highest volatility, potentially huge payouts.

Choosing a speed feels like selecting a cruise control setting on an airplane—once you’re airborne, you’re locked into that pace until landing.

Rockets & Risks: The Unexpected Twist

Rockets are the game’s built‑in shock factor. When they appear, they slice your collected amount in half and lower the aircraft’s trajectory, adding an extra layer of suspense.

For short‑session players, rockets feel like sudden plot twists—one moment you’re riding a high multiplier wave; the next you’re fighting to salvage half your gains.

Typical Rocket Behavior in Quick Sessions

  • Appear sporadically during high‑speed flights.
  • Can occur even when early multipliers are low.
  • Force players to decide whether to hold or exit before the next drop.

The random nature of rockets means you can’t predict when they’ll strike—this unpredictability keeps every round fresh and fast‑paced.

Landing: The All-or-Nothing Moment

The climax arrives when the plane reaches the sea and attempts to land on a floating carrier deck. A successful landing nets you your accumulated multipliers; failure means everything vanishes into the water.

This instant win/loss outcome is what makes AviaMasters thrilling for players who crave quick highs and lows without prolonged suspense.

The Two Possible Outcomes

  • Carrier Landing: Collect all accumulated wins plus any bonus multipliers.
  • Crashed Landing: Lose your initial bet; no partial refunds.
